March 3, 2015 - The Yosemite Area Regional Transportation System (YARTS) has just remodeled its website about the public transit service that serves Yosemite National Park. We want you to share in the fun of making the site more interesting and useful.
The Yosemite region is one of the most beautiful in the country and we want the newly remodeled website to depict that. We want to include photos provided by YARTS riders that show people having fun in the Yosemite region, hiking, rafting, swimming, picnics, bicycling, or just a walk in the high country with the family pet (you get the idea). The trails in the region that are blanketed with wild flowers at various times of the year also offer other opportunities for great photos. We want to show that part of the Yosemite visit to the world on our web site.
The photos should be of friends and family who agree to be depicted on the website and, by submitting the photos for our use, you are attesting to that and giving your approval for their use by YARTS.
Selection of the photos to be used on the site will be at the sole discretion of the web master. The photos will receive photo credits in the form of the first name of the photographer and the city of residence. We hope to receive sufficient submissions to be able to change the photos regularly to keep the pages fresh.
If you have photos you are willing to share that show people enjoying themselves in the Yosemite region, you can go to http://www.YARTS.com and click “contact us. Our staff will contact you regarding your submissions.
